I am coming up on my 3rd “Sparkiversary” having officially “joined” on March 8,2010. I thought it was time to update my Spark page.

When I initially joined , I was looking for an easy way to keep track of calories. I have had a life long struggle with weight - and was yet on another quest to get my weight under control and exercise back into my life. I had a professor in college that called this yo-yo dieting approach “the Rhythm method of girth control”.. and I must confess that I had been practicing this method for years. I was trying to break out of the cycle!!

I must admit that I didn’t appreciate all the benefits of Spark and stopped using it soon after I joined. Nine months later my daughter redirected my attention to the site with a Blog she had written about me. She also shared how the site was helping her to successfully loose weight. She inspired me to give the site another look and helped me learn about how to use it. It was a wonderful gift and I have been “sparking “ ever since! The site helps me stay accountable to myself and the goals I set for myself. The support of Spark Friends and the Spark community keep me motivated and involved providing support to others.

I was fortunate to have two weight loss programs at work that got me started on the way to a healthier life style - the first one was called Change for Life and began Sept 2009 ( I lost 17 # ) and the second one was called “Get Real” , it was during this time that I “ Got Spark” and haven’t turned back.

This January I celebrated my birthday and I attained the goal I had set for myself 2 years ago- I wanted to be 150 # by the time I was sixty five and I have done that!! Woo Hoo!!! The second part of the goal “maintain this weight for the rest of my life” will be an ongoing process. I am determined to break out of the cycle of the Rhythm Method of Girth control. I want to maintain my healthy senior lifestyle and continue to hike, snow shoe, cross country ski, cycle, garden and build rock walls for many years to come.
